About Aaron Parness
I focus on robotic manipulation, developing new capabilities for the fulfillment process both inside and outside the warehouse. As a Director of Applied Science, I lead the Vulcan Stow and Vulcan Pick teams across the the US, Canada, and Germany developing high contact and high clutter robotic manipulation products.In 9 years at JPL, I founded and built the Robotic Prototyping Lab with funding from multiple agencies. We embrace iterative design principles and rapid prototyping processes to quickly invent and develop robotic systems for mobility and manipulation. My final project was leading the Moon Diver Discovery Mission concept through Step-1!Three things I love about my work:1. Being part of the full technology lifecycle, idea to prototypes to infusion2. Field testing: When you take your robot to the desert or the factory floor - you learn how it really works, and it’s always fun3. Working with amazing people with a diversity of expertise. I learn new things at work all the time.

I lead international teams of scientists and engineers working on robotic manipulation. Stowing and picking items are two of the most challenging tasks in e-commerce fulfillment. They are difficult to automate because of the many physical contacts between the robot and items already on shelves, the variety of items that are handled, and the financial motivation for storage density and high reliability. By giving robots better decision making though the strategic use of artificial intelligence, better force control, and better hardware for the job, we\'re overcoming these challenges for our customers.
